¿Cuánto cuesta alquilar un apartamento en Hudson?
| Dormitorios | Precio Promedio | Más barato | Más caro |
|---|---|---|---|
| Apartamentos Estudio en Hudson | $1,562 | $1,285 | $1,954 |
| Apartamentos 1 Dormitorios en Hudson | $1,728 | $952 | $2,503 |
| Apartamentos 2 Dormitorios en Hudson | $2,166 | $1,128 | $2,927 |
| Apartamentos 3 Dormitorios en Hudson | $2,728 | $1,900 | $3,435 |
| Apartamentos 4 Dormitorios en Hudson | $3,169 | $2,966 | $3,586 |
